Assume that Host A needs to receive information addressed to IPv6 multicast group G (FF0E::100). The
RP corresponding to the multicast group G is Router E as result of hash calculation, so an RPT will be built
between Router A and Router E. When the multicast source S (4001::100/64) registers with the RP, an
SPT will be built between Router D and Router E. After receiving IPv6 multicast data, Router A immediately
switches from the RPT to the SPT. The routers on the RPT path (Router A and Router E) have a (*, G) entry,
and the routers on the SPT path (Router A and Router D) have an (S, G) entry. You can use display pim
ipv6 routing-table to view the PIM routing table information on the routers. For example:
# View the IPv6 PIM multicast routing table information on Router A.
[RouterA] display pim ipv6 routing-table
Total 1 (*, G) entry; 1 (S, G) entry
(*, FF0E::100)
RP: 1003::2
Protocol: pim-sm, Flag: WC
UpTime: 00:03:45
Upstream interface: Pos5/0/0
Upstream neighbor: 1003::2
RPF prime neighbor: 1003::2
Downstream interface(s) information:
Total number of downstreams: 1
1: GigabitEthernet1/0/1
Protocol: mld, UpTime: 00:02:15, Expires: 00:03:06
(4001::100, FF0E::100)
RP: 1003::2
Protocol: pim-sm, Flag: SPT ACT
UpTime: 00:02:15
Upstream interface: Serial2/0/0
Upstream neighbor: 1002::2
RPF prime neighbor: 1002::2
Downstream interface(s) information:
Total number of downstreams: 1
1: GigabitEthernet1/0/1
Protocol: pim-sm, UpTime: 00:02:15, Expires: 00:03:06
The information on Router B and Router C is similar to that on Router A.
